Sai Pallavi plays Rosie, a woman trapped in the oppressive Devadasi system. Her classical dance sequences—choreographed beautifully against vintage, candlelit backdrops—became viral sensations. Audience feedback highlights her chemistry with Nani as the emotional anchor keeping the film's rating high. 3.
